In the high state, the voltage (collector-to-emitter) across
the driving transitor is (Vcc-VH), while the current flowing
out through the load to VT  is (VH-VT)/R.

In the low state, the voltage (collector-to-emitter) across
the driving transitor is (Vcc-VL), while the current flowing
out through the load to VT  is (VL-VT)/R.

The formula expresses the average of these two values
(that's the "equal probability of ones or zeros"
assumption).
